
Mehdi Benatia
Mehdi Benatia is a retired Moroccan professional footballer known for his strong defensive skills and leadership on the field. Born on April 17, 1987, in Courcouronnes, France, he began his career with Marseille before moving to clubs like Udinese, Roma, and Juventus, where he won multiple Serie A titles. Benatia also had a significant international career, representing Morocco in several Africa Cup of Nations tournaments and the FIFA World Cup.
